Lulu's
Lulus is a great site to shop ethically. Lulus is a popular online retailer known for its adorable dresses and has a reputation for producing high-quality items at affordable prices. Lulus unlike fast fashion stores like Shein, sells clothes that are exclusively theirs and not a copy. Lulus also has a range of styles, from casual to formal, so you're sure to find something that will fit your style.
The company was founded in 1996 by a mother-daughter duo, Debra Cannon & Colleen Winter. The headquarters are located in Chico California. The company has seen a tremendous growth since 1996, and currently employs more than 750 people across the world. It has also raised more than $120 million from investors including venture capitalists IVP.
The company provides free shipping on all orders of more than $50 and returns are free for seven days following purchase. During this time, customers can try out different sizes to find the best fit. But it is crucial to remember that Lulus pieces tend to run small, so be sure to order the size that you typically wear.

Bohoo
Boohoo is an online fast fashion retailer, caters to the young crowd. Founded by Mahmud Kamani and Carol Kane, both of whom had previous experience at Manchester textile business Pinstripe, the company designs, sources, and sells its own line of clothing around the world. The company's rapid-production model permits it to respond quickly to social media driven trends. Its affordability minimizes the negative effects of a poor purchasing decision and its focus on young consumers is in line with their values of newness and social acceptance.
Revenue streams for the company include advertising revenue, and subscription fees. Boohoo's online platform enables it to reach a global audience and serve its customers 24/7. Boohoo uses social media and digital marketing to advertise its products. The company's affordable fashion rapid turnaround times, and inclusive sizing are key advantages that attract customers.
The company is growing rapidly despite some issues. It expects to reach a market cap of more than US$20 billion in 2022. The company has raised $400 million in capital, and will be invested in technology and product. It has already purchased struggling High Street retailers including Karen Millen, Coast, and Warehouse and also an investment in Pretty Little Thing. It also bought Nasty Gal, a US-based company founded by Sophia Amoruso, who is widely acknowledged for making the term "girl boss" popular.
Zulily
Zulily offers a wide selection of clothing, shoes and home products. Zulily is an expert in flash sales and works with over 15,000 brands. Customers can save up 70% off top-rated products. Zulily provides customer service via phone and email. The website offers a mobile shopping app.
The flash sale model of the company is popular with shoppers, allowing users to find bargains on items they want quickly. While some of the deals are genuine, others might not be. For instance, the company's return policy is a little bit confusing. Zulily's delivery times can be long, and the costs are higher than those of other competitors, like Amazon.
Founded in 2010 and based in Seattle, Zulily was once one of the fastest-growing companies on internet. Zulily's success led to an IPO and a multibillion-dollar valuation. However the e-commerce giant had a difficult time to be competitive with Amazon and suffered from a series of layoffs.
A few former employees have expressed their disappointment and sadness with GeekWire. Many have also acknowledged the company's role in helping them launch their own startups or assume leadership roles in other companies in Seattle.
